Charles Henry George Gale
A Pilot Officer with the Royal Air Force Volunteer Reserve, Charles died on 11th of April 1944 aged 31.
Charles was born at Herringfleet in 1913, a son of Charles George and Annie Elizabeth Gale. In 1921 his family lived at Priory Road, Saint Olaves. Later his family lived at 7 Station Terrace, Herringfleet.
Charles enlisted in the Royal Air Force Volunteer Reserve, service number 1208599. On 6 April 1944 he was commissioned as a Pilot Officer, service number 174617. In April 1944 Charles was a Pilot serving with 30 Operational Training Unit, based at Hixon, Staffordshire.
On 11 April he was a member of the crew of a Wellington X bomber, number HF471 'D', that took part in a night cross-country exercise. The aircraft dived into the ground, out of cloud, on the east bank of the River Ouse at Skelton, near Goole.
